What Is a Carbide Drag Bit?

A carbide drag bit is a fixed-cutter drilling tool equipped with tungsten carbide inserts or tips bonded to steel blades. Unlike roller cone bits that crush rock through rotating cones, a drag bit cuts through formation by shearing and scraping action. The bit body typically features three or four blades (also called wings), each embedded with durable tungsten carbide cutting elements that grind away material as the bit rotates.

The name "drag" comes from the bit's cutting mechanism — the blades are dragged across the bottom of the hole, shearing off formation material layer by layer. This simple yet effective design has made the carbide drag bit a staple in water well drilling, groundwater exploration, and geotechnical investigation projects.

Key Advantages of Carbide Drag Bits

Several features make carbide drag bits a preferred choice for drillers working in soft to medium formations:

  • Cost-Effectiveness: Carbide drag bits are significantly more affordable than PDC bits or tricone bits, making them ideal for budget-conscious projects without sacrificing performance in appropriate formations.
  • Simple Design: With no moving parts, drag bits are less prone to mechanical failure. There are no bearings to wear out, no seals to fail, and no cones to lose downhole.
  • High ROP in Soft Formations: In clay, mudstone, sandstone, and soft shale, carbide drag bits can achieve excellent rates of penetration.
  • Easy Maintenance: The straightforward construction means less maintenance and easier inspection between jobs.
  • Wide Size Range: Available from small diameters like 60mm (about 2.36 inches) up to 200mm (about 8 inches) and beyond, covering most water well drilling requirements.

Common Types of Carbide Drag Bits

Not all carbide drag bits are created equal. Understanding the different designs helps you match the right rock drilling tool to your specific drilling conditions:

3-Blade (Three-Wing) Drag Bits

The three-blade design is the most common configuration. It offers a good balance of cutting efficiency and stability. Sizes typically range from 3 inches to 8.5 inches in diameter. These bits work well in uniform soft formations and are widely used for shallow to medium-depth water wells.

Step Drag Bits

Step drag bits feature a stepped blade profile that creates a pilot section at the tip, followed by a wider reaming section. This design improves hole straightness and provides better stability in interbedded formations. The step configuration is particularly effective in formations that alternate between soft and slightly harder layers.

Chevron Drag Bits

Chevron-style drag bits have V-shaped blade profiles that concentrate cutting force at the bit center. This design excels in medium-hard formations where standard flat-face drag bits might struggle. The chevron profile also helps with debris removal and reduces bit balling in sticky clay formations.

4-Blade (Four-Wing) Drag Bits

With an additional cutting blade, four-wing drag bits provide more cutting surface and better wear distribution. They are suitable for extended drilling runs and formations with occasional hard stringers. The extra blade also improves hole gauge maintenance.

Choosing the Right Carbide Drag Bit for Your Project

Selecting the appropriate carbide drag bit involves several considerations:

  1. Formation Type: Know your geology. Carbide drag bits perform best in soft to medium formations. If you encounter hard rock, granite, or quartzite, a pdc bit or tricone bit may be more appropriate.
  2. Hole Diameter: Match the bit size to your casing program and well design. Common water well sizes range from 4 inches to 8 inches in diameter.
  3. Thread Connection: Ensure the bit's thread connection matches your drill pipe or drill rod. Common connections include API regular threads (2-3/8", 2-7/8", 3-1/2", 4-1/2") and metric threads.
  4. Blade Count: For soft, uniform formations, a 3-blade design offers the best penetration rate. For mixed formations, 4-blade bits provide better durability and stability.
  5. Carbide Grade and Quality: The quality of tungsten carbide inserts directly affects bit life. Premium-grade carbide provides better wear resistance and longer service life.

Pro Tip: Always match your bit to the hardest formation you expect to encounter, not the softest. A bit that can handle occasional hard stringers may cost slightly more upfront but will save you from costly tripping and bit changes mid-job.

Carbide Drag Bit vs. Other Bit Types

Understanding how carbide drag bits compare to other drilling tools helps you make informed decisions:

Feature Carbide Drag Bit PDC Bit Tricone Bit
Best for Soft to medium formations Medium to hard formations Hard and abrasive formations
Cost Low Medium to high Medium
Moving parts None None Bearings and cones
ROP in soft rock High High Medium
Lifespan Short to medium Long Medium to long
Maintenance Minimal Minimal Requires inspection

For water well drilling in clay, sand, mudstone, and soft shale, carbide drag bits offer the best value proposition. When formations become harder or more abrasive, consider upgrading to a pdc bit or tricone bit.

Quality Matters: What to Look for in a Supplier

When sourcing carbide drag bits, quality should never be compromised. Here are key factors to evaluate:

  • ISO Certification: Look for suppliers with ISO9001 quality management certification, which indicates consistent manufacturing standards.
  • Material Quality: Premium tungsten carbide grades (such as YG6, YG8, YG11C) provide superior wear resistance.
  • Manufacturing Process: Quality bits are manufactured through precision casting or machining processes that ensure proper carbide bonding and blade geometry.
